Ripped this off 247paintball(who got it from thier site). For those of you who remember, Splatter Factor is the very first TV show dedicated to paintball. After 2 episodes on Fox Sports Net, they were given the boot. They then got the Ok to air on the new TNN channel, but they need our support to make it happen. Read on:

Dear Paintballers,

Throughout the year you've heard the buzz of Splatter Factor and the promise of paintball on television, first on Fox Sports and now on The New TNN (to have started on Dec. 7th) Unfortunately due to the delays of raising sponsorship in time to complete the remaining episodes, Splatter Factor has been put in a holding pattern, and will not air this winter.

You see, we are buying the air time because we believe so strongly that paintball will be a hit on television, but the mainstream media does not believe, not yet at least.

We're sure some of you are upset (to say the least) But Splatter Factor is far from being over, and we still have the opportunity to air on a later date on The New TNN, but before we do, we want to offer you the opportunity to help get paintball on TV quicker by showing TNN that you want to see paintball on television, and fast.
